As I understand it uncured LR was just picked off from the ocean given a little brush up to remove dirt and then sold. Whereas Cured LR has gone into a cycling phase of it's own as well as other cleaning methods that get rid of the unwanted passengers in the rock. Using cured LR is suppose to reduce your cycling time since well it's cured/conditoned and doesn't have as many critters as the uncured variety.
